GPO National Accounts - Director
Smith+Nephew is seeking a GPO National Accounts Director who will be responsible for driving strategic execution within National Group Purchasing Organizations for their Advanced Wound Management business. The role focuses on account strategy execution, stakeholder engagement, and cross-functional collaboration to enhance brand visibility and ensure successful contract pull-through.
